About the Role

Kaleris is a private equity-backed software firm focused on supply chain optimization, head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ia. We are a global leader in the supply chain execution market, focused on accelerating the transformation of digital supply chain for industrial and finished goods shippers and carriers by combining best-in-class solutions for challenges tied to yard management, shipment visibility, and asset management, across rail, truck, and multi-mode transportation.

We’re looking for a forward-thinking engineer to join our team in supporting and monitoring our ever-expanding Cloud platform. You will execute on our key strategic initiative of ushering the maritime industry in the modern computing era.

Responsibilities
  • Protect, maintain, and enhance the software and systems supporting Navis' cloud solutions, ensuring they consistently meet or exceed strict SLA requirements for mission-critical systems powering global trade.
  • Establish and promote standardized tools, processes, and frameworks across a diverse portfolio of solutions with varying levels of maturity, complexity, and criticality.
  • Collaborate with engineering teams to implement security best practices, conduct audits and testing, and share results with all stakeholders.
  • Define response protocols for monitoring alerts and contribute to a growing playbook of procedures. Lead Post Incident Reviews, enforce best practices, and provide recommendations for process improvements and operational efficiencies.
  • Develop automation solutions to proactively prevent problem recurrence, ultimately aiming to automate responses to all non-exceptional service conditions.
  • Deliver 24/7/365 support and incident management for a portfolio of approximately a dozen Cloud SaaS solutions. Participate in on-call support to ensure stability and performance of production environments.
Requirements
  • 3-5 years of experience in DevOps, Engineering, or Engineering in Test roles, including supporting and maintaining critical production environments.
  • Demonstrated experience working with various Azure-based PaaS and SaaS services such as Azure AD, Azure SQL, BLOB storage, Redis cache, and Azure Web Services.
  • Proficient in managing Microsoft Azure environments, including VMs, NSGs, and Resource Groups. Familiarity with Docker and related orchestration technologies, including Docker, Rancher, Kubernetes, and Helm.
  • Skilled in both Windows and Linux administration, including knowledge of bash commands such as ssh, scp, sed, awk, grep, netstat, etc.
  • Familiarity with cloud security guidelines, such as Security Operation Center (SOC) guidelines, and compliance requirements like GDPR and FIS.
  • Extensive knowledge of networking, including protocols, virtual networks, subnets, and firewalls.
  • Strong scripting experience in languages such as Python, PowerShell, Ansible, and Terraform. Additional ability to write SQL queries and investigate DB logs is a plus.
  • Understanding and practical application of methodologies like ITIL, Agile, Scrum, DevOps, and SRE.
  • Proficient in monitoring and logging tools like ELK, Site 24x7, New Relic, and Splunk.
  • Collaborative mindset with exceptional inter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Ability to remain calm and composed in high-pressure situations, such as during major service outages.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ills with the ability to analyze distributed systems on a global scale.
  • Strong attention to detail, follow-through, and ability to quickly prioritize tasks when dealing with multiple items.
